Time to surgery in early-stage non–small cell lung cancer: Defining the optimal diagnosis-to-resection interval to reduce mortality

Abstract

Although NSCLC aggressiveness varies, quality metrics for time to surgery are needed to optimize outcomes. This will be increasingly important as more early-stage, resectable NSCLC cases are identified. Our results suggest that performing surgery within 8 weeks of CT-based clinical diagnosis may be an important health system target for early-stage NSCLC patients.
